I did not get a response from my first question about this so I will ask it another way.......my 20 has a Thunderbolt Phase maker ignition. Has the orange module with a orange cover. On a running motor, if you remove the flywheel and the orange cover on the module, will the three screws that the Low/High speed coils hook to be facing exactly towards the front of the motor? This will tell me if I have the stator in the correct position.

I see what was wrong now. The plastic bracket that has two screws that attach to the stator had the linkage rod hole on the left instead of the right as in the picture. Former owner must have taken it loose then put it back together wrong. This WILL put my stator in the right position and under the hold down clamps at all times. That's what really had me worried.
